iPad update

I just did an update for my iPad Air2 and I hate it.  How do I go back to the one I had? 



If you mean that you updated to iOS 11 well ... no chance to go back in a supported way.

FYI,

iOS 11 is a brand new ALL 64-bit iOS that renders any older 32-bit apps still on your iPad obsolete/useless and non-functional.

If you didn't do a prior backup or find a way to backup/copy important data from these older apps, had ANY important data in ANY of these older apps that may have not been updated for quite some time, then you may have permanently lost this data UNLESS the older app developer decides to issue an update for iOS 11.

The only other possible way to retrieve this unretrievable data is to have another iDevice that still has an older iOS version still on it and has those particular apps on the other iDevice.
